Smith Moore Leatherwood Attorney Steve Farrar Named President Of Federation Of Defense And Corporate Counsel

August 3, 2015

GREENVILLE, SC – Smith Moore Leatherwood announces that attorney Steve Farrar has been elected President of the Federation of Defense and Corporate Counsel (FDCC), an invitation-only membership organization that consists of accomplished defense attorneys, corporate counsel and industry executives who have achieved professional distinction during their careers. Farrar will serve as President for one year and move to Chairman of the Board in August, 2016.

The FDCC is an international legal organization dedicated to promoting the knowledge, fellowship, and professionalism of its members as they pursue the course of a balanced justice system and represent those in need of a defense in civil lawsuits. Membership is limited to select attorneys who have displayed achievement in their field and leadership in the practice of law.

“This appointment epitomizes Steve’s exemplary accomplishments and contributions to the practice of law. Steve is recognized nationally as a leader, and I know he will serve FDCC well,” said Julie Earp, Managing Partner.

As president of the Federation, Farrar will travel extensively as an ambassador for the organization and civil defense attorneys to help promote the fundamentals of the Federation. Among his goals for the coming year he hopes to increase diversity within the membership and identify and implement strategies that will assure the FDCC’s continued relevancy as the practice of law continues to changes.

Farrar is a trial lawyer and partner in the firm’s Greenville office. His practice focuses on complex legal issues, including complicated business litigation, professional liability defense and major products liability issues. He is a graduate of the University of Virginia and the University of Richmond T.C. Williams School of Law and was recently named a Top 25 2015 South Carolina Super Lawyers® for his work in professional liability and recognized by Chambers and Partners for his work in litigation.
